Small Business Tax Relief Plan Adopted

The recently signed House Bill 7073 introduces several provisions aimed at supporting businesses and employees. One notable provision is a $5 million credit over three years against the corporate income tax for businesses hiring individuals with unique abilities, offering $1,000 per employee. Additionally, the bill includes a $5 million credit over three years to assist businesses with child care expenses for their employees. Moreover, the annual cap for the Strong Families Tax Credit Program has been raised from $20 million to $40 million. This program, initiated in 2021, incentivizes businesses to contribute to eligible charitable organizations focused on child welfare by providing tax credits.

Now Accepting Bids for Local Contractors

Central Florida Tourism Oversight District (formerly known as Reedy Creek Improvement District) competitively bids contracts for services and goods needed for construction, utilities services, maintenance (buildings, roads, bridges, landscaping, irrigation, etc.), professional services (engineering, legal, architectural, surveying, etc.) and supplies (construction materials, equipment, and consumables). The district supports local and veteran-owned businesses. All interested parties are encouraged to register to obtain invitations to networking events, and future bid opportunities.

OUC Proposes New Price Changes

Press release issued by OUC

OUC—The Reliable One will propose a new multi-year plan to empower customers with more choices and new opportunities to save money, better align costs equitably with how customers use electricity, and optimize OUC’s reliable, affordable and sustainable power grid. Pending OUC board approval, the program is designed to modernize OUC’s electric pricing structures. A public workshop will be held on 2 p.m., Thursday, June 13, 2024, at Reliable Plaza, located at 100 W Anderson St, Orlando, FL, 32801.


“Rapid population growth, increasing power demand, advancing customer-driven technologies and changing preferences are prompting utilities throughout the nation to implement similar pricing changes,” said Clint Bullock, OUC General Manager & CEO. “OUC must evolve to meet customer demand as we implement cost equity, preserve system reliability, and meet our CO2 reduction goals while delivering price signals that provide cost saving opportunities for customers.”

Resources Available for 2nd Stage Companies

Second-stage companies, those with at least six employees and $750,000 in revenue, represent a vital segment of Florida's entrepreneurial landscape, accounting for 10% of companies, yet generating more than 30% of jobs.


GrowFL is dedicated to supporting and accelerating the growth of second-stage companies. Its targeted programs offer leaders access to vital resources, connections with industry peers, and expertise that foster continued prosperity.

Police Offer Free Business Consultations

Crime Prevention Through Environmental Design (CPTED) is a strategy to integrate design and functionality to diminish crime rates. The primary objective of CPTED is to reduce the opportunities for criminal activities by advocating for designs that foster secure and safe behaviors.


The St. Cloud Police Department's CRA officers are certified to offer expert consultation services in CPTED. Our officers will conduct a free comprehensive CPTED survey for businesses or residences. This survey will present a range of options to property owners, aimed at deterring.
